Output 39248da7a2331274f5618ba48352afdb9538f23fc0b9dccb576735b60761ef18:0

value
344548
script pubkey
OP_0 OP_PUSHBYTES_32 26ecbbe58ac50f3d42036885de0ef24f6d335eb1e2879b7eba19e5260ff2d759
address
bc1qymkthev2c58n6ssrdzzaurhjfaknxh43u2rekl46r8jjvrlj6avsg3sh2c
transaction
39248da7a2331274f5618ba48352afdb9538f23fc0b9dccb576735b60761ef18
spent
true